Al Wathba event being held under directives of Shaikh Khalifa
Abu Dhabi: Under directives from President His Highness Shaikh Khalifa Bin Zayed Al Nahyan, and under the patronage of General Shaikh Mohammad Bin Zayed Al Nahyan, Crown Prince of Abu Dhabi and Deputy Supreme Commander of the UAE Armed Forces, the Qasr Al Hosn Camel Race Festival will kick off on Saturday at Al Wathba racetrack.
The event is a continuation of the Qasr Al Hosn Festival, which was held in February to celebrate 250 years of Qasr Al Hosn Fort’s prestigious history and to bring to life the unique traditions that make the UAE what it is today by showcasing the talent, skills and culture of its people.
Prizes at the event include 161 vehicles and generous cash rewards for winners in all categories of the forthcoming race.
